In contrast to the high-stakes politics of Season 1, this episode is a haunting look at the cycle of slavery and the encroaching "dark clouds" over Ketil’s farm. Season 2, Episode 13: "Dark Clouds" In contrast

: While the farm feels the tension of Gardar's escape, Thorfinn and Einar help care for the elderly Sverkel, who has collapsed in the fields. This provides a humanizing look at their quiet, albeit temporary, peace.
